What are the top places to visit in Lowenberger Land?
If you'd like to explore more of the area, hop aboard a train from Löwenberg (Mark) Station, Grüneberg Station, or Nassenheide Station. If you want to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car in Lowenberger Land for your journey.
What's the weather like in Lowenberger Land?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 64°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 36°F. Average annual precipitation for Lowenberger Land is 26 inches.
